Subject: [PATCH 2/2] perf/x86/intel/uncore: Add uncore PMU support for Wildcat Lake

WildcatLake (WCL) is a variant of PantherLake (PTL) and shares the same
uncore PMU features with PTL. Therefore, directly reuse Pantherlake's
uncore PMU enabling code for WildcatLake.

Signed-off-by: dongsheng <dongsheng.x.zhang@intel.com>
Signed-off-by: Dapeng Mi <dapeng1.mi@linux.intel.com>
---
 arch/x86/events/intel/uncore.c | 1 +
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+)

diff --git a/arch/x86/events/intel/uncore.c b/arch/x86/events/intel/uncore.c
index a762f7f5b161..d6c945cc5d07 100644
--- a/arch/x86/events/intel/uncore.c
+++ b/arch/x86/events/intel/uncore.c
@@ -1895,6 +1895,7 @@ static const struct x86_cpu_id intel_uncore_match[] __initconst = {
 	X86_MATCH_VFM(INTEL_ARROWLAKE_H,	&mtl_uncore_init),
 	X86_MATCH_VFM(INTEL_LUNARLAKE_M,	&lnl_uncore_init),
 	X86_MATCH_VFM(INTEL_PANTHERLAKE_L,	&ptl_uncore_init),
+	X86_MATCH_VFM(INTEL_WILDCATLAKE_L,	&ptl_uncore_init),
 	X86_MATCH_VFM(INTEL_SAPPHIRERAPIDS_X,	&spr_uncore_init),
 	X86_MATCH_VFM(INTEL_EMERALDRAPIDS_X,	&spr_uncore_init),
 	X86_MATCH_VFM(INTEL_GRANITERAPIDS_X,	&gnr_uncore_init),
